LGBT student leaders win Capitol Hill internships

The Victory Institute is proud to announce the 2012 spring class of the Victory Congressional Internship, a selective program that seeks to provide outstanding young LGBT leaders with a unique experience on Capitol Hill as well as leadership training programs offered by the Victory Institute.

Six students win coveted Victory Congressional Internships

The Gay & Lesbian Leadership Institute is proud to announce the inaugural 2011 class of the Victory Congressional Internship, a new program that seeks to provide outstanding young LGBT leaders with a unique summer experience on Capitol Hill and leadership training programs offered by GLLI.

Young LGBT leaders sought for Congressional internships

The Gay & Lesbian Leadership Institute today announced a program to bring five outstanding college students to Washington, D.C., this summer to participate in the Victory Congressional Internship.
